Continental Recalls Bingeman’s Contributions

Manufacturer remembers its former employee

Continental Electronics released a statement on the death of Grant Bingeman, which we reported earlier. It was issued by company President Daniel L. Dickey.

Here’s the text:

Continental Electronics Corp. is saddened to report that retired long-time employee and broadcast industry legend Grant Bingeman has passed away.

Grant was truly a genius at solving complex problems related to RF networks and antennas. He always listened to customers’ needs and was able to find ways to meet those needs, whether related to cost, space or technical performance. Most often all of those factors were important to his customers, and he balanced all their needs brilliantly.

His knowledge of radio broadcast systems covered every aspect of high-power RF design. He personally wrote or contributed to analytical software used throughout the industry. While he was perhaps best known for his skill in designing complex RF systems he was also a pioneering digital system design engineer. He was responsible for designing cutting-edge digital automation systems in an era when radio transmitters were mostly controlled by simple relay logic.

Those of us who were lucky enough to have worked with him day-to-day best remember his sense of humor, tenacity in problem solving and genuine concern for his fellow workers and customers. Having authored a book and published numerous technical articles, Grant was a musician, avid reader and devoted family man. His family will miss him greatly, as will all who knew him.
